Writer and actress Joy Chambers on her new novel "For Freedom".
For Australian and British TV viewers alike, Joy Chambers is most affectionately known for playing Rosemary Daniels in the soap opera Neighbours. As an actress she began to explore the art of writing, her love of history being the inspiration for her work. Her fifth novel 'For Freedom' is set at the beginning of world war two, and examines the lives of four main characters whose lives are disrupted when the Japanese begin their conquest to capture the whole of South East Asia. Joy Chambers joins Ritula to talk about how her experience as an actress has helped to complement and enhance her ability as a writer.
